Summary

PR1 5XB is a mixed residential and non-residential postcode in Fishwick, Preston. It was first introduced in January 1980.

The most common council tax band is A.

Residential buildings are primarily terraced (including end-terrace). Domestic properties are primarily houses.

Estimated residential property values, based on historical transactions and adjusted for inflation, range from £19,679 to £317,695 with an average of £78,822.

Residential buildings were typically constructed between 1900 and 1929 and before 1900.

None of the residential properties sold since 1995 have been new builds or newly converted.

Domestic properties are mostly a mix of privately rented and owner occupied.

The most common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) ratings are D and E.

Commercial rateable values range from £550 to £27,000 with an average of £6,613. The most common recorded business types are Shop and School.

Preston is a city, which had a population of 97,886 in the 2011 census.

In the 2011 census, there were 44 people resident in PR1 5XB, of which 21 were male and 23 were female. This also includes overnight visitors at domestic properties, and residents of non-domestic properties such as hotels, prisons and halls of residence.

PR1 5XB is in the Preston travel to work area. NHS services are provided by the Central Lancashire Primary Care Trust.

PR1 5XB is approximately 48m (157ft) above sea level.
